About the job

This position is needed to support third party engagements and transactions. As Senior Privacy Counsel you will be responsible for partnering with our worldwide procurement and commercial teams, as well as other stakeholders, to understand, structure, draft, and negotiate data protection agreements with suppliers and partners and continue to build upon the Twilio privacy brand.

Responsibilities

In this role, you’ll:

  • Draft, review and negotiate a broad range of privacy issues in agreements: primarily supplier contracts, but also contracts with customers, partners and carriers.
  • Update company templates, on an ongoing basis, to maintain compliance with global privacy law changes.
  • Coordinate with a global team of privacy attorneys and professionals to scale and improve processes.
  • Triage and prioritize a heavy and dynamic workflow in alignment with enterprise and privacy team priorities, set appropriate expectations with internal business partners while delivering results efficiently
  • Deliver training and help educate internal business partners.

Required:

  • 5-8 years of experience in data protection/privacy law; J.D. degree with admission to at least one State bar or Qualified to practice law in a common law jurisdiction, and in good standing with your local bar.
  • Substantial experience negotiating data protection terms of technology and commercial agreements with customers, partners and vendors, including leading negotiations and discussions with critical suppliers. 
  • Well versed with global privacy laws, particularly the GDPR, and CCPA, familiarity with additional laws (PIPEDA, LGPD, CCPA, APPI, Personal Data Privacy Ordinance, Data Protection Act, etc) is preferred; 
  • Excellent organizational and communication skills, quick learner with a strong work ethic, sense of initiative, and a good sense of humor.  

Desired:

  • Experience in the tech or communications sectors.
  • At least one CIPP certification.
